Pros

Collaborative is a growing company that is made up of some of the strongest technology professionals I have ever worked with. The company puts the utmost value in client satisfaction and has built positive brand recognition in the Boston area. Employees have opportunities to stretch and grow especially if they show initiative and drive. There is a mix of cool projects and good ole fashioned staff aug just like at any consulting company but if you do a good job you will be recognized and have an opportunity to do cool work. Most of the employees are genuinely nice people which combined with the strong skills makes coming to work a lot of fun.

Kontras

The company has experienced some growing pains as they moved from 200 to 400 people and beyond. They are working hard to address these but there are certainly challenges. Also, assignments are driven by what is sold just like any other consulting company. This means that no every assignment is a perfect match but they will rotate people out for those that have "paid their dues".

Pros

There are some opportunities in the consulting projects to grow your skillsets. The CDSC in Wisconsin is staffed with great people, even if there is somewhat of a leadership gap. The Waterville office is small and somewhat desolate but shows promise to grow if the company can keep its focus on it.

Kontras

The company is struggling to remain relevant. Salaries are below market and bonuses are the most pathetic I've ever received in a consulting company. Upper middle management is overpaid, bloated, manipulative and shady. The Burlington office is so toxic and poisonous it's tangible in the air. There is a refusal to see the need for shifting the business model as it may mean some peoples' jobs may become less relevant. "Hire and fire" is regularly used as a management tool. I was there one year and we had 3 rounds of layoffs, followed by lots of promotions in the upper tiers of the "good ol boy" network. That doesn't make much sense to me.
